              "text": "The anytime-valid monitor is designed to detect repeated instability after calibration, while the adjacent comparison records individual answer-state changes immediately.",
              "citation_ids": [
                "evalevidence-231c5731567872ca33ef",
                "evalevidence-0fbe20ede639048ebc1a"
              ]
            },
            {
              "text": "A single change that then remains fixed cannot become repeated evidence merely because the same question is asked again.",

        "method": "every question is a family of meaning-preserving wordings; the family is the statistical unit; new refusals (answered->refused) are the erasure events; the standing alarm is a mixture supermartingale, so the lifetime false-alarm rate is bounded under unlimited peeking",
